Golden Eagle In Coastal California

Golden Eagle in Coastal California has declined: down 28% on the route-weighted index since 1972.

Golden Eagle In Coastal California Population Forecast

If the recent trend holds, Golden Eagle in Coastal California is projected to stay roughly flat through 2030, near 0.10 (95% range 0.00–0.22). A 5-year backtest shows a typical error of ±149.4%, with 100% of held-out values landing inside the 95% band.
